Content Creation for VR

TL;DR

Virtual reality (VR) is still in its early stages, with gaming being the main driver of the industry. Content creation for VR requires a unique skill set and a focus on design. Unity and Unreal Engine are the popular engines used, and C++ is the preferred programming language.

Questions & Answers

Q: What is currently driving the VR industry?

The gaming industry is driving the VR industry, with companies like Oculus pushing the boundaries of hardware and software development.

Q: What skills are necessary for content creation in VR?

Content creators for VR need a combination of technical development skills and design capabilities to create immersive and visually appealing experiences.

Q: Which engines are popular for VR content creation?

Unity and Unreal Engine are the most popular engines for VR content creation, with Unity being more approachable for beginners and Unreal Engine used by high-end game developers.

Q: What programming language is most useful for VR content creation?

C++ is the most efficient language for VR content creation, as it allows for custom scripting and is the language most games are compiled into.
